Abstract

This study evaluated the impact of packaged interventions for operation and maintenance (O&M) on the usability and cleanliness of toilets in public schools in the Philippines. In this cluster-randomized controlled trial, the divisions of Roxas City and Passi City were randomly assigned to the intervention or control group. Schools in Roxas City (n = 14) implemented the packaged O&M interventions; schools in Passi City (n = 16) formed the control group. Outcome variables were toilet usability-defined as accessible, functional and private-and toilet cleanliness, measured using the Sanitation Assessment Tool (SAT) and the Cleaner Toilets, Brighter Future (CTBF) instruments at baseline and at four months follow-up through direct observation of school toilets. SAT results showed that intervention schools had a 32.0% (4.6%; 59.3%) higher percentage of usable toilets than control schools at follow-up after full adjustment ( = 0.024). CTBF results found a similar result, although this was not statistically significant ( = 0.119). The percentage of toilets that were fully clean was 27.1% (3.7%; 50.6%) higher in intervention schools than in control schools after adjustment ( = 0.025). SAT results also showed an improvement in cleanliness of toilets in intervention schools compared to those in controls, but this did not remain significant after adjustment. The findings indicate that the additional implementation of O&M interventions can further stimulate progress towards reaching Water, Sanitation and Hygiene service levels aligned with the Sustainable Development Goals.

摘要

本研究评估了针对操作和维护(O&M)的综合干预措施对菲律宾公立学校厕所使用便利性和清洁度的影响。在这项整群随机对照试验中,罗哈斯市和帕西市被随机分配到干预组或对照组。罗哈斯市的学校(n = 14)实施了综合 O&M 干预措施;帕西市的学校(n = 16)为对照组。结果变量是厕所的使用便利性——定义为可及性、功能性和隐私性——以及厕所的清洁度,使用卫生评估工具(SAT)和清洁厕所、美好未来(CTBF)仪器在基线和四个月随访时通过对学校厕所的直接观察进行测量。SAT 结果显示,在完全调整后,干预组学校的可用厕所比例比对照组高出 32.0%(4.6%;59.3%)( = 0.024)。CTBF 的结果也发现了类似的结果,尽管这在统计学上并不显著( = 0.119)。调整后,干预组学校的完全清洁厕所比例比对照组高出 27.1%(3.7%;50.6%)( = 0.025)。SAT 结果还显示,干预组学校的厕所清洁度与对照组相比有所改善,但在调整后这一结果不再显著。研究结果表明,额外实施 O&M 干预措施可以进一步推动达到与可持续发展目标相一致的水、环境卫生和个人卫生服务水平的进展。
